Ultrasound-guided retrieval of labial minor salivary gland sialoliths.

Abstract

We report a case of minor salivary gland sialolithiasis presenting as acute, painful swelling of the upper lip. Conventional, unguided, incision and drainage removed three of the sialoliths. Diagnostic ultrasound identified two further sialoliths which were successfully removed with real-time, ultrasound-guided, needle localization. This technique of sialolith retrieval has not been previously reported.
